How does Sheet Audit indicator Flag works in Operations Monitor

Hi Experts!

Can anyone please help in understanding the Sheet_audit_indicator flag available in Operations monitor and its significance?

in my operations Monitor I can view a lot of user details available and many of the users get filtered out when I use Sheet_audit_indicator =1 as a condition to count distinct userId across apps

The Sheet Audit Indicator Flag is a feature in Qlik Sense's Operations Monitor that allows users to filter audit logs to check which actions have been performed on sheet/app level by any user

. The Operations Monitor loads service logs to populate charts covering performance history of hardware utilization, active users, app sessions, results of reload tasks, and errors and warnings

. The data for the Sheet Audit Indicator Flag comes from the Audit Activity Engine logs and the App_Objects list from the database
